Why Quality Assurance Matters in Herbal Extracts


Herbal extracts come from plants, which are natural but complex materials. Their composition depends on many factors such as the plant species, growing conditions, harvesting time, and extraction methods. Without strict quality control, the final product may contain:


  • Incorrect plant species or parts

  • Contaminants like pesticides, heavy metals, or microbes

  • Variable levels of active compounds

  • Degraded or adulterated ingredients


Poor quality extracts can lead to reduced effectiveness or unexpected side effects. Quality assurance protects consumers by ensuring products meet safety and potency standards.


Key Steps in Quality Assurance for Herbal Extracts


Quality assurance in herbal extracts involves several critical steps from raw material sourcing to final packaging. Each step includes specific tests and controls to maintain product integrity.


1. Raw Material Selection and Identification


The process starts with selecting the correct plant species and parts. Experts use botanical identification techniques such as:


  • Macroscopic and microscopic examination

  • DNA barcoding for species verification

  • Checking for adulterants or substitutes


Proper identification prevents the use of wrong or low-quality plants.


2. Testing for Contaminants


Plants can absorb harmful substances from soil or environment. Testing ensures extracts are free from:


  • Pesticides and herbicides

  • Heavy metals like lead, arsenic, mercury, and cadmium

  • Microbial contamination including bacteria, yeast, and molds


These tests use methods like chromatography and microbiological cultures to confirm safety.


3. Standardization of Active Compounds


Herbal extracts contain many compounds, but only some contribute to their effects. Standardization means adjusting the extract to contain a specific amount of these active ingredients. This step involves:


  • Quantitative analysis using High-Performance Liquid Chromatography (HPLC) or similar techniques

  • Setting minimum and maximum levels for marker compounds

  • Blending batches to achieve consistent potency


Standardization ensures each dose delivers the expected benefits.


4. Stability Testing


Extracts must remain stable during storage. Stability testing checks how factors like temperature, light, and humidity affect the product over time. This testing helps determine:


  • Shelf life

  • Proper storage conditions

  • Packaging requirements to protect quality


5. Packaging and Labeling Controls


Proper packaging protects extracts from contamination and degradation. Labels must accurately list:


  • Botanical names

  • Extract concentration

  • Dosage instructions

  • Safety warnings


Clear labeling supports safe and effective use.


Examples of Quality Assurance in Practice


Some companies set high standards for herbal extract quality. For example:


  • A manufacturer sourcing ginseng roots from certified organic farms tests every batch for ginsenoside content and heavy metals before extraction.

  • A supplier of turmeric extract uses DNA barcoding to verify Curcuma longa species and standardizes curcumin levels to 95%.

  • A producer of echinacea extract performs microbial testing and stability studies to ensure product safety and shelf life.


These practices build trust and deliver reliable products.


How Consumers Can Recognize Quality Herbal Extracts


Consumers can look for signs of quality assurance when choosing herbal extracts:


  • Third-party certifications such as USP, NSF, or GMP compliance

  • Transparent labeling with detailed ingredient and dosage information

  • Company reputation and traceability of raw materials

  • Independent lab test results or Certificates of Analysis (CoA)


Avoid products with vague claims, unclear ingredient lists, or suspiciously low prices.


Challenges in Quality Assurance for Herbal Extracts


Despite advances, quality assurance faces challenges:


  • Variability in plant chemistry due to environment and genetics

  • Complex mixtures with many active compounds

  • Risk of adulteration with cheaper substances

  • Limited regulation in some markets


Ongoing research and stricter standards are needed to improve consistency and safety.


The Role of Technology in Improving Quality


New technologies help enhance quality assurance:


  • DNA sequencing for precise plant identification

  • Advanced chromatography for detailed chemical profiling

  • Rapid microbial detection methods

  • Blockchain for supply chain transparency


These tools support better control from farm to final product.
